Abstract

According to the invention there is in conjunction with a pneumatic tire having a central tread, one or more radially-extending belt(s) disposed radially inwardly of the tread and an innerliner disposed radially inwardly of the belt. Apparatus for mounting an electronic tag () within the tire is characterized by a patch () having a first side () for mounting against the innerliner of the tire; a second arcuately-shaped side () and an internally threaded member (); and an externally threaded member () having a portion extending from a side () of the tag and threadable into the internally threaded member of the patch.
